Green Smoothie mistake
Posted Friday, April 22, 2011 at 10:46 AM
just sharing, in case you get a dumb idea like this one. Parsley is full of potassium, so I thought wow that should be great in a smoothie. Wrong! (LOL) fruit & parsley did not mix. (I'm drinking it anyway)

I read somewhere that you can throw some frozen broccoli florettes into your smoothie without changing the taste. I tried it the other day, and it's true. However, for best results I think you need to have a Vitamix to really "cream" that broccoli and make it smooth. My regular old blender left a lot of tiny little chunks.
